#df7188 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#df7188 is composed of 87.5% red, 44.3% green and 53.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 49.3% magenta, 39% yellow and 12.5% black. It has a hue angle of 347.5 degrees, a saturation of 63.2% and a lightness of 65.9%. #df7188 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ffe2ff with #bf0011. Closest websafe color is: #cc6699.

#df7188 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#df7188 has RGB values of R:223, G:113, B:136 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.49, Y:0.39, K:0.13. Its decimal value is 14643592.

Shades and Tints of #df7188

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020001 is the darkest color, while #fcf1f3 is the lightest one.

Tones of #df7188

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#a9a7a7 is the less saturated color, while #fa5678 is the most saturated one.
